Hi

Thanks - I've commit as-is (with some minor tweaks), however the
following issues are present:

1) I get an error: "Invalid Email id: dpage+pg@pgadmin.org". That is a
perfectly valid email address, but I guess we're not recognising the
+.

2) When I mouse-over the Users menu option, the cursor isn't changing
to a pointer.

3) The font in the Close button is still not quite the same as for the
other dialogues.

Please fix and submit patch(es).
